One of the most frequent issues that can arise with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ism is stiff or stuck. It is possible to lubricate the lock and handle using graphite or machine oil. This will let the mechanism free up and the window or door to function normally again.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ges can become stiff or even stuck. This problem is usually caused by grit and dust that build on the hinges. The solution is to lubricate the hinges using grease or oil. Using the wrong type of oil, however, could lead to damage and may cause the hinges to become unusable.

Stained Glass Repairs

Stained glass windows are beautiful features in homes, churches and other buildings. They can add visual interest, privacy and light to a space. However, they are fragile and must be kept in good order to keep them in good working order. Even with the most careful treatment stained glass and lead windows will deteriorate due to age and exposure to weather and environmental factors. This can cause c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is important to locate an expert local to restore your stained or stained window to its original splendor.

The average cost to repair broken or cracked stained glass is $500. The exact amount will depend on the type of solution needed to solve the problem. A professional might use ep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glasses. They can also re-lead the lead cames and reseal the stained glass. There are a variety of alternatives, each with its own advantages and costs. The best solution will depend on the size of the crack, its location, and the type of material used to create the glass.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, movement of the building, or simply normal wear and tear. The cracks can enlarge and create larger problems as time passes. To avoid further damage and enlargement the crack that crosses an important part of stained-glass panels or their face should be repaired as quickly as possible. In the past, this was accomplished by connecting an "Dutchman's" lead flange onto the crack. This technique was a poor solution, and today there are better ways to repair these kinds of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a specialized art that can take a variety of forms. It could be as simple as repairing a chip, or as complicated as the restoration of a stained glass door panel or window back to its original state. Generally speaking, the cost of restoration projects is significantly higher than a simple repair or replacement. This is because the work involves cleaning and removing damaged or soiled glass, tightening the lead cames, sealing and re-tying the cement and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through gaps that surround windows and doors. It is an essential aspect of home maintenance that can help you save money on energy bills and costly repairs. It also makes a home more comfortable. The materials used to create the seal may degrade over time, as a result of wear and tears. It is important to replace these materials periodically.

You can detect if your weather stripping has been damaged by noticing a wet spot after washing the windows, a whistling noise when driving, or a draft that you feel when you are in front of the door that is closed. These are all indications that it's time to find a Tasker who offers weatherstripping repair near me.

Taskers can use various weatherstripping materials to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es are composed of closed or open cell foam. They are available in various thicknesses, widths and qualities. They are easy to put in and cut using scissors. Felt strips are also affordable and last for up to a year. They can be cut in length using scissors and attached to the frame of a door or the hinge side of a double-hung or sliding window with glue, staples or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ips can be slightly more difficult to install, but they can be nailed into the window jamb.
